Question: What is the difference between a fatty acid and a triglyceride?
Answers:

Best Answer - Chosen by Voters

A fatty acid has the formula R.COOH whereas a triglyceride has the formula R1.COO.CH2.CH(OOC.R2).CH2.OOC.R3 where R, R1, R2 and R3 are long hydrocarbon chains.

A triglyceride is glycerol esterified with 3 long chain fatty acids.
